About us
We are one of the largest hospital trusts in England, with five hospitals and community clinics serving a local population of around 800,000 people. Our vision is great healthcare from great people. Everything we do is guided by our values: People feel cared for, safe, respected and confident that we are making a difference. We have a new way of working at East Kent Hospitals, called We care. Its about empowering frontline staff to lead improvements day-to-day. Were looking for compassionate people to be part of our improvement journey for the patients, families and carers we care for every day.
